هدية مجانية

هدية هي محلل بيرل بتنسيق هدايا Moodle.
التحميل الان

هدية مجانية الترتيب والملخص

الإعلانات

  • Rating:
  • رخصة:
  • GPL
  • السعر:
  • FREE
  • اسم الناشر:
  • jasta
  • موقع ويب الناشر:

هدية مجانية العلامات


هدية مجانية وصف

هدية هي محلل بيرل لتنسيق هدايا Moodle. الهدية هي محلل بيرل لتنسيق هدية Moodle.Synopsis استخدام هدية؛ بلدي نتيجة $ = هدية> giftfromfile (اسم الملف $)؛ بلدي نتيجة $ = هدية> الهدايا (المدخلات)؛ Moodle هو نظام إدارة التعلم مفتوح المصدر. يستخدم الهدية (التي تعني تقنية تنسيق الاستيراد العام) لحفظ واستعادة أسئلة مسابقة من وإلى ملفات النصية. هذه الوحدة النمطية توفر محلل لتنسيق الهدايا. فكرة التي نقلتنا إلى الكتابة هي أن برامج Perl يكتب المترجمون من هدية التنسيق إلى تنسيقات أخرى (الأكثر شيوعا إلى تنسيقات نظام إدارة المقررات الأخرى ولكن أيضا لإصدار اللغات مثل اللاتكس أو لإنتاج CGI المستقل لاستباقات) يمكن أن تستفيد من وجود المحلل اللاحقي وتركيز جهودهم في كتابة المرحلة الخلفية لتوليد المرحلة Format.Methods في فئة الهدية: الهدايا FromfromFile و GiftFromStringThe الأسلوب GiftFromFile يتلقى كمعلمة فقط اسم الملف الذي يحتوي على استبيان مكتوب بتنسيق هدية Moodle. تقوم بإرجاع كائن هدية يصف الاستبيان. الطريقة الهيكلية الطريقة المماثلة ولكنها تتلقى سلسلة الإدخال التي تحتوي على الأسئلة في تنسيق الهدايا. يوضح هدية البرنامج النصي التالية المرفقة بهذا التوزيع استخدام الطريقة: $ cat gift # / USR / bin / بيرل - أنا ../ lib -w تستخدم صارمة؛ استخدم هدية؛ استخدم البيانات :: Dumper؛ يموت "الاستخدام: N $ 0 GiftFilen" ما لم يكن (@ argv == 1)؛ بلدي النتيجة $ = هدية> giftfromfile (@ argv)؛ طباعة الدومبر (نتيجة $)؛ دعونا نطعم البرنامج النصي مع ملف numeric1.gift التالي كما الإدخال: $ القط numeric1.gift متى كانت أوليسيس س. منح منحة؟ {# = 1822: 0 = P 22: 2} عند تشغيله، نحصل على هذا الإخراج الذي يصف بنية البيانات التي تم إنشاؤها: $ هدية numeric1.gift $ var1 = يبارك (}، {'Weight' => 50، "تعليق" => undef، "Type" => "رقمي" " الإجابة '=> }، "PostState' => '' '،]}،" هدية: رقمية ")]،" هدية ")؛ كائن هدية هو صفيف من الأسئلة. كل سؤال هو كائن مبارك في فئته. يتم دعم الفئات التالية من الأسئلة: هدية:: تطابق أسئلة مطابقة :: multipleanswer لأسئلة الاختيار من متعدد يجب تحديد إجابات اثنين أو أكثر من أجل الحصول على الائتمان الكامل :: multiplechoice لأسئلة الاختيار من متعدد :: رقمي للنوعين من الأسئلة الرقمية (النطاق والعتبة) هدية :: Shortanswer للحصول على أسئلة الإجابة القصيرة :: TrueFalse لسؤال أسئلة صحيحة كاذبة هو التجزئة مع 3 مفاتيح: مقدمة، ما بعد التوجيه والإجابات. تتوافق هذه المفاتيح لتقسيم سؤال الهدايا في ثلاثة أجزاء بادئة {قسم الإجابة} Post -Book EntryThe Resh Entrestate هو إشارة إلى التجزئة مع المفاتيح: تنسيق يصف التنسيق الذي يتم كتابته في السؤال: HTML، عادي، إلخ .، اسم الاسم الاختياري للسؤال AndPrefix الذي يحتوي على نص السؤال قبل قسم الإجابة. التجزئة التي تصف قائمة الإجابات لهذا السؤال. تعتمد الحقول الموجودة في هذه الإجابات على فئة السؤال ويتم وصفها أدناه. متطلبات: perl.


هدية مجانية برامج ذات صلة

sipscreen.

مشروع Sipscreen هو معالج مستهدف Linux Iptables قائمة انتظار مكتوبة في بيرل للفحص مكالمات هاتفية SIP الواردة. ...

194

تحميل